2. Caregiver Protective Capacities - ANS ✓The Personal And Caregiving
Behavioural, Cognitive And Emotional Characteristics That Specifically And
Directly Can Be Associated With Being Protective To One's Children. When
The Caregivers Responsible Are Able To Effectively Manage Negative Family
Conditions In The Home For The Long Term, The Child Is Safe. Protective
Capacities Are Personal Qualities Or Characteristics That Contribute To
Vigilant Child Protection
3. The Best Relationship Between Danger Threats And Risk Factors - ANS
✓All Danger Threats Have Risk Factors, But Not All Risk Factors Are Danger
Threats

6. Impending Danger - ANS ✓Child In A State Of Danger Due To
Parent/Caregiver Behaviors, Attitudes, Motives, Emotions, And/Or Situations,
Which Poses A Specific Threat Of Severe Harm To Child
7. What Characteristic Of A Child Is Most Associated With Vulnerability To
Present And Impending Danger - ANS ✓Dependence

10. Risk Of Maltreatment - ANS ✓Likelihood Of Future Maltreatment When
Compared With Other Families With Similar Characteristics
11. Purpose Of FFA - ANS ✓To Identify Families Where Children Are Unsafe
And Are In Need Of Ongoing Services
